WebFrom Longman Dictionary of Contemporary English lay a hand/finger on somebody [ usually in negatives] to touch someone with the intention of hurting them I swear I didn’t lay a finger on him. If you lay one hand on me, I’ll scream. → lay Examples from the Corpus lay a hand/finger on somebody • He wouldn't dare lay a finger on any of us.

Oh, once I lay my hands on you, you'll take back what you said! 2. … gonjiam haunted asylum 2018 torrentWeb31 aug. 2024 · The laying on of hands is a physical act which communicates something of spiritual significance. It falls into the same series of church practices and disciplines as anointing with oil and fasting – outward expressions of a spiritual event or movement.
